Top Mistakes to Avoid When Applying for PMAY

Applying for a home through the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ana (PMAY) is a big step. To make sure your application goes smoothly, it’s important to avoid the common mistakes that can hold you back. Here’s a clear guide on what to watch out for, while apply for PMAY online, helping you get closer to your dream home without unnecessary setbacks.

Pre-Ownership of Property

One crucial requirement for the PMAY subsidy is that neither the applicant nor any immediate family members (spouse or unmarried children) should own a property in their name at the time of application.

The rule strictly enforces that the subsidy reaches those who need it most—first-time homeowners. Before applying, it’s essential to confirm that you and your family meet this ownership criterion to avoid automatic rejection of your application.

Confirming No Prior Central Assistance

To qualify for PMAY, neither the applicant nor their family members should have received any financial assistance under another central housing scheme. This is to ensure that the benefits of PMAY reach those who have not previously accessed governmental housing support.

Before you proceed with your application, it’s crucial to check your and your family’s past housing support records to confirm that you have not availed of such assistance. If you find you have previously benefited from another scheme, your PMAY application will be ineligible.

Prior Home Loan Subsidy

PMAY guidelines stipulate that in the case of married couples, only one spouse is eligible to receive a subsidy. If one spouse has already taken advantage of the PMAY subsidy, the authorities will not accept a separate application by the other spouse or a joint application in the future.

It’s important for married couples to review their subsidy status thoroughly and determine which partner should apply to maximise their benefits under PMAY. This check is essential to avoid the disappointment of a rejected application due to prior subsidy receipt.

Property Outside PMAY Scope

The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ana (PMAY) subsidy specifically supports acquiring newly constructed properties or expanding existing ones to meet housing needs.

This means that PMAY automatically rejects applications for buying resale properties or those not requiring expansion. Ensure the property you are interested in qualifies under these conditions before applying.

This will prevent disqualification of your application and ensure you direct your efforts towards properties eligible for the subsidy.

Incorrect Income Group

One of the most common errors in PMAY applications is selecting the wrong income category, which can lead to rejection. PMAY caters to various income groups, each with specific subsidy benefits:

  • EWS (Economically Weaker Section): Annual income below ₹3 lakhs.
  • LIG (Lower Income Groups): Annual income between ₹3 lakhs to ₹6 lakhs.
  • MIG I (Middle-Income Group I): Annual income between ₹6 lakhs to ₹12 lakhs.
  • MIG II (Middle-Income Group II): Annual income between ₹12 lakhs to ₹18 lakhs.

Always double-check your income details and choose the right category to enhance the likelihood of your application’s success.

Neglecting Local Norms

While the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ana (PMAY) provides a broad framework for housing subsidies, each state in India might implement additional criteria or slight variations in the application process.

These local norms can include differences in income requirements, property types eligible under the scheme, or additional documentation needed due to regional policies. To ensure a smooth application process, it’s essential to familiarize yourself with these state-specific regulations.

Contact local PMAY offices or visit their official websites to gather this crucial information. Adhering to both central and local guidelines is key to avoiding delays or rejections in your PMAY application.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are there any benefits for women applicants in PMAY?

Yes, the scheme mandates the house to be registered in the name of a female member of the family, promoting women’s ownership.

What should I do if my PMAY application is rejected?

You can reapply or contact the helpline provided on the PMAY website for guidance on the reasons for rejection and the corrective measures.

Can I check the status of my PMAY application?

Yes, you can check the status of your application on the PMAY website by entering your application number.

How long does it take to get approval for PMAY

The approval process can take several months as it involves verification of documents and eligibility.

Is there a fee to apply for PMAY online?

Yes, there is a nominal fee for online application, which you can pay through the online portal.
